Adding another reason for browse by Folder view while also understanding all the previous posts about how ROON was designed to dumb down (for lack of a better word) or not care where the files are actually located.

I too have built a library folder structure based on my definition of what Genre of music a band falls under. Clearly my definitions of band Genre’s is different in many cases to what ROON thinks these Genre’s are. As an example, I have one top level folder called “METAL” which has Subfolders of each Band as Child folders. Inside those Child folders are the various Band Albums I own.

If use the Genre view within ROON I am greeted with Albums that based on my definition of “METAL” are not even close to the same thing. This in turn means that if I want to hit “Play” at the top level of a given Genre using a Random form of playback I wont necessarily be listening to the types of songs that I am in the mood to hear.

With a browse by folder option I will get exactly what I want to hear. Now with that said I do think the ROON Radio option does a pretty good job of keeping within the category I want to hear but it still doesn’t give me exactly what I want.

The lack of this feature and the lack of being able to Import a M3U playlist I have already created else ware are my only real gripes with the software. I am very happy with the software otherwise.

2 Likes

Genres are now fully editable including hierarchy and mapping.

You could use mp3tag or a similar tag editor to create genre file tags from your folder structure and then tell Roon to prefer file tag genres and hide any others.

For me, even just a link inside Roon which takes you to the music folder/file so you can edit metadata or whatever needs to be done would be nice. Roon does show the file path if you go into “other versions” so even if this became an active link that would be good.

This is available now.
Select a track and go to track info. You find a clickable link to the file location. You need the last update, the function was broken in the first 1.2 build.
